Handicare AP-Series Discontinued: Why the Savaria M-Series Is a Major Upgrade
The Handicare AP-Series portable ceiling lift has been discontinued and replaced by the Savaria M-Series Portable. If you were searching for the AP-300 or AP-450, this is not just a replacement—it is a complete upgrade in performance, portability, and long-term value.

From Handicare to Savaria
Today, Handicare and Savaria operate under the same company, and the transition from the AP-Series to the M-Series reflects a strategic move toward newer, more advanced patient lift technology.
This is not simply a rebrand—it is a full modernization of the entire platform, designed to improve efficiency, usability, and long-term reliability.
Why the Handicare AP-Series Was Discontinued
The AP-Series (including the AP-300 and AP-450) was a reliable and widely used portable ceiling lift. However, like all medical equipment, product lines evolve as technology improves.
The platform relied on older battery systems and legacy design architecture, which limited improvements in:
- efficiency
- overall weight
- long-term maintenance
- manufacturing optimization
Rather than continue refining the same system, Savaria transitioned to a more advanced and efficient solution: the M-Series Portable Lift.
Key Advantages of the Savaria M-Series
The Savaria M-Series Portable ceiling lift is designed to improve nearly every aspect of portable ceiling lift performance.
-
Modern Battery Technology
The M-Series Portable uses lithium-ion battery technology, providing improved charge cycles, faster charging, and longer lifespan compared to older systems.
-
Lightweight Portable Design
The unit is designed to be lighter and easier to transfer between rooms, making it more practical for both home care environoments and healthcare facilities.
-
Expanded Weight Capacity Options
The M-Series Portable is available in two models with safe working loads of:
- 286 lb (130 kg)
- 440 lb (200 kg).
This flexibility allows for broader patient compatibility and application.
-
Smoother, More Efficient Operation
Enhanced engineering allows for smoother lifting and more efficient operation, improving both patient comfort and caregiver ease of use.
-
Lower Long-Term Costs
With improved battery life and a modern platform, the M-Series Portable helps reduce maintenance needs and improve long-term ownership costs.
-
Future-Proof Platform
As the current-generation product, the M-Series Portable offers stronger long-term support and availability compared to discontinued systems.

How to install the FST-300 Free Standing Track System 0
The FST-300 is a floor based free standing system used to lift and transfer individuals from a bed, chair or similar fixture. It needs basic level of expertise to setup; easy to assemble and can be completed by just one person. No tools required. The quick setup (less than 5 minutes) and lightweight assembly allows the caregiver to transport and transfer the client with minimum effort.
